Fenwick-Linde is seeking a Mobile Robotics Integration and Deployment Engineer to oversee the installation and commissioning of autonomous robots for clients in the logistics sector. The role involves collaborating with project teams to ensure successful integration of robotic solutions, with a strong focus on innovation and customer satisfaction

Job Summary

  • The role involves installing, integrating, and commissioning autonomous mobile robots (AGV/AMR) for clients within their operational environments.
  • Candidates will configure robot application layers, optimize navigation circuits, and integrate solutions with client systems like ERP, WMS, and MES.
  • The position offers a competitive salary between 39k€ and 41k€, a company car, and opportunities for rapid skill development in robotics.

Salary

Base: 39 K€ to 41 K€ gross annual; Bonus: 10% OC; Benefits: Company car + fuel card, health insurance, CSE perks

Skills & Requirements

Must-have

  • Installation and deployment of AGV/AMR solutions
  • Configuration of robot application layers
  • Design and optimization of navigation circuits
  • Integration with ERP, WMS, and MES systems
  • Testing and validation in real conditions
  • Client training and support
  • English communication skills
  • Valid driver's license (Permis B)

Nice-to-have

  • Experience in autonomous robot deployment
  • Structured and autonomous work style
  • Strong customer satisfaction focus
  • Collaborative team player
  • Continuous improvement mindset

Key Requirements

  • Engineering degree or Master in Robotics/Automation
  • First experience in robot deployment or industrial integration
  • Valid Permis B driver's license required
